Vue赋能跨平台,离线缓存提效
|
在当前的前端开发中,跨平台能力已经成为一个重要的考量因素。Vue作为一款灵活且高效的框架,提供了多种方式来支持多端开发,比如Vue Native、Uniapp以及Vue 3的Composition API优化,使得开发者能够更高效地构建适用于Web、移动端甚至桌面端的应用。 在实际项目中,我们经常遇到网络不稳定或离线环境下的用户体验问题。为了解决这一痛点,我们引入了离线缓存机制。通过Vue的生命周期钩子和本地存储技术,可以将关键数据缓存到浏览器中,确保用户在无网络时依然能访问部分功能。
图画AI生成,仅供参考 在实现过程中,我们采用了Vuex进行状态管理,并结合IndexedDB对数据进行持久化存储。这样不仅提升了应用的可用性,也减少了重复请求带来的性能损耗。同时,利用Vue的异步组件和懒加载策略,进一步优化了首屏加载速度。 我们还探索了Service Worker的使用,通过预缓存策略和网络优先的策略,实现了更智能的离线体验。这不仅提升了用户的满意度,也降低了服务器的压力。 Vue的强大生态和灵活性让我们在跨平台和离线缓存方面有了更多的可能性。通过不断实践和优化,我们正在构建更加健壮、高效的前端应用,让技术真正服务于用户体验。 (编辑:91站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

